What are the top hotels in Surfers Paradise?
- Vibe Hotel Gold Coast, just blocks away from Infinity Attraction and the SkyPoint Observation Deck, isn’t just conveniently located—it also offers private balconies, 24-hour room service, and free Wi-Fi.
- The sleek, understated luxury of Crowne Plaza Surfers Paradise treats guests to furnished balconies, bathrobes, and in-room minibars.
Where to stay in the Gold Coast with family?
- Paradise Island Resort lets the whole family play pirate on an island surrounded by canals. You’ll appreciate the free daily breakfast, the kids’ pool, and the game room.
- Chateau Beachside’s amazing oceanside location and onsite playground will keep the kids happy, while parents enjoy the beachfront restaurant and bar.
Where to stay in the Gold Coast on a budget?
Southport is a great place to find affordable accommodation. You can get around fairly inexpensively on the G:link tram, which goes all over the Gold Coast.
- Earls Court Motor Inn is clean, comfy, and convenient, and you’ll save money by not being directly on the beach.
- Meriton Suites Southport, Gold Coast has fantastic ocean views, premium bedding, and designer toiletries, but it’s a fraction of the cost of hotels on nearby Southport Spit.

Which Gold Coast hotels are near Robina Town Centre?
- Located less than 2 km from this retail, food and entertainment hub, Quest Robina is more than just a convenient choice. Boasting a range of apartments, it also offers stylish, spacious studios. A notch up from your standard hotel room, studios come equipped with a kitchenette, smart TV and a host of other handy in-room amenities.
- Quiet and oh-so-luxurious, the Chancellor Lakeside is a top choice when it comes to places to stay near Robina Town Centre. Around a 10-minute drive from all the action and set right next to beautiful Lake Orr, you can enjoy the best of both worlds here. That’s not to mention the gym, rooftop pool and other facilities on offer.

What are the best hotels near Sea World?
- Located right next door, it doesn't get any closer than Sea World Resort. Paradise for little tackers and parents alike, this place has a water park with slides, pools, an adventure centre, kid's club, four restaurants, bars and a spa. Crash at night in your air-conditioned room or escape to your private balcony while the kids watch TV inside.
- If 6 hectares of sparkling lagoons surrounded by lush, tropical gardens sounds like your kinda vibe, then the swish Sheraton Grand Mirage Resort is the place for you. Located on its own private beach, Sea World is just 1.2 km away. Spend the arvo sipping cocktails at the swim-up bar and the evening wining and dining at one of the modern restaurants and bars.
